当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

oss 对象存储,深度解析OSD对象存储设备,架构、优势与挑战

oss 对象存储,深度解析OSD对象存储设备,架构、优势与挑战

OSD对象存储深度解析:该设备采用分布式架构,具有高可靠性和可扩展性。其优势在于简化存储管理、降低成本和提升性能。挑战包括数据冗余、性能瓶颈和安全性问题。...

OSD对象存储深度解析:该设备采用分布式架构,具有高可靠性和可扩展性。其优势在于简化存储管理、降低成本和提升性能。挑战包括数据冗余、性能瓶颈和安全性问题。

随着互联网、大数据、云计算等技术的飞速发展,数据存储需求日益增长,传统的存储方式已无法满足海量数据的存储需求,对象存储(Object Storage)应运而生,OSD(Object Storage Device)作为对象存储的核心设备,承载着海量数据的存储、管理、访问等功能,本文将从OSD的架构、优势、挑战等方面进行深度解析。

oss 对象存储,深度解析OSD对象存储设备,架构、优势与挑战

OSD架构

1、存储层

存储层是OSD的核心,主要负责数据的存储、检索和备份,存储层通常采用分布式存储架构,包括以下组件:

(1)存储节点:存储节点负责存储数据,通常由多个磁盘组成,提供高可靠性和高性能。

(2)元数据服务器:元数据服务器负责管理存储节点的元数据,包括文件信息、权限信息、存储节点状态等。

(3)数据副本管理:数据副本管理负责数据的冗余备份,确保数据安全。

2、网络层

网络层负责连接存储节点和客户端,实现数据的传输,网络层主要包括以下组件:

(1)网络交换机:网络交换机负责数据的转发和路由,保证数据的高效传输。

(2)负载均衡器:负载均衡器负责将请求分发到不同的存储节点,提高系统性能。

(3)防火墙:防火墙负责数据的安全防护,防止非法访问。

3、应用层

应用层负责提供用户接口,实现数据的上传、下载、查询等功能,应用层主要包括以下组件:

oss 对象存储,深度解析OSD对象存储设备,架构、优势与挑战

(1)对象存储服务:对象存储服务负责管理对象的生命周期,包括创建、删除、修改等操作。

(2)数据访问接口:数据访问接口提供RESTful API、SDK等,方便用户进行数据操作。

(3)监控与报警:监控与报警组件负责监控系统状态,及时发现并处理异常。

OSD优势

1、高可靠性

OSD采用分布式存储架构,数据分散存储在多个节点,即使部分节点故障,也不会影响数据的完整性。

2、高性能

OSD采用并行处理机制,可以实现数据的快速读写,满足大规模数据存储需求。

3、易用性

OSD提供丰富的API和SDK,方便用户进行数据操作,降低使用门槛。

4、水平扩展

OSD支持水平扩展,可以随着数据量的增长,动态增加存储节点,满足不断增长的数据存储需求。

5、数据安全

oss 对象存储,深度解析OSD对象存储设备,架构、优势与挑战

OSD支持数据加密、访问控制等功能,确保数据安全。

OSD挑战

1、数据一致性

在分布式存储环境中,数据一致性是一个重要问题,如何保证数据在多个节点之间的一致性,是OSD需要解决的问题。

2、高可用性

OSD需要保证系统的稳定性,避免因单点故障导致数据丢失或服务中断。

3、数据迁移

随着数据量的增长,数据迁移成为一个挑战,如何高效、安全地进行数据迁移,是OSD需要解决的问题。

4、成本控制

OSD需要降低成本,提高性价比,如何在保证性能和可靠性的前提下,降低存储成本,是OSD需要关注的问题。

OSD作为对象存储的核心设备,具有高可靠性、高性能、易用性等优势,随着技术的不断发展,OSD将面临更多挑战,通过不断优化架构、提升性能,OSD将在未来数据存储领域发挥重要作用,本文对OSD的架构、优势、挑战进行了深度解析,旨在为读者提供有益的参考。

黑狐家游戏

发表评论

最新文章